From Egilsstaðir, journey into Northeast Iceland to marvel at the unique basalt columns of Stuðlagil Canyon and experience the immense power of Dettifoss, Europe's most powerful waterfall.
Stuðlagil Canyon (East Side)
Hike along the eastern side of this stunning basalt column canyon, offering unique perspectives of the turquoise Jökla river flowing between geometric rock formations. A truly photogenic natural wonder.
Dettifoss West (Route 862)
Experience the raw power of Europe's most voluminous waterfall from the west bank. The short, easy hike leads to breathtaking views of the glacial river thundering into the canyon below.
Selfoss Waterfall
Just upstream from Dettifoss, Selfoss is a wide, horseshoe-shaped waterfall with numerous cascades. Its beauty lies in its breadth and the sheer volume of water tumbling over its edge.
Námaskarð (Hverir)
Explore the otherworldly geothermal area of Námaskarð, characterized by bubbling mud pots, steaming fumaroles, and vibrant mineral deposits. The strong sulfur smell adds to the unique sensory experience.
